Добрый день! Подскажите как макросом установить значение фильтра, в моем случае мне надо выделить текущий месяц xlFilterValues, Criteria2:=Array(что тут писать?)
Запишите код установки фильтра макрорекордером, покажите полученный код. Тогда вам подскажут, как вместо фиксированного значения подставить аналогичное для текущего месяца
Доброе время суток Поскольку примера так и не было приложено, то вариант для умной таблицы.
Код
Public Sub setCurrentMonthFilter()
Dim pLO As ListObject
Set pLO = ActiveSheet.ListObjects("Календарь")
pLO.Range.AutoFilter Field:=1, Operator:=xlFilterValues, _
Criteria2:=Array(1, Format$(Date, "mm\/01\/yyyy"))
End Sub